Overview
The project is the creation of flexible office accommodation in Glengormley town centre which will include: provision of workspace, communal collaborative space, meeting/conference facilities, catering facilities, showering facilities and storage space. The office block will be accessible 24/7 and be c2,000m2 over 3 storeys and include a parking area and plaza with hard and soft landscaping.
